True Story. During the promotion season I lived near Reading and it's about 35 miles to QPR - 30 miles of which is the M4 Motorway. I set off at 1 pm for the league game in January '97 - plenty of time to drive the 35 miles. Got lost round West London couldn't find the ground, asked at a newsagent for the QPR ground and they gave us directions..... half an hour later realised they had been sending us to Twickenham.... turned round and eventually found where the ground was. Please note this was all before sat navs and mobile phones lol Nowhere to park... it's 5 to 3.... what to do.... sees an infant school sign on gate "No football parking. Cars will be towed away" **** this for a game of soldiers... School car park we go and legs it to the ground. I mean what's the worst that could happen lol. Sees us lose 1-3, then couldn't find the car.... in our haste hadn't looked what street it was on lol... took us half an hour to find the car... all safe and well in the school car park
